Jet stream is defined as "a narrow, variable band of very strong, predominantly westerly air currents encircling the globe several miles above the earth." Each hemisphere has 2 or 3 primary jet streams that follow their same basic courses.
Jet streams are fast flowing, narrow air currents found at the tropopause, the transition between the troposphere (where temperature decreases with height) and the stratosphere (where temperature increases with height) and are located at 10-15 kilometers above the surface of the Earth. They form near boundaries of adjacent air masses with significant differences in temperature
Jet streams are fast flowing, relatively narrow air currents found in the atmosphere around 10 kilometers above the surface of the Earth. They form at the boundaries of adjacent air masses with significant differences in temperature, such as the polar region and the warmer air to the south. The jet stream is mainly found in the tropopause, at the transition between the troposphere (where temperature decreases with height) and the stratosphere where temperature increases with height)
